Eryk Anders (13-5) vs Darren Stewart (12-6)
Light Heavyweight (205)
Eryk Anders
Eryk Anders is pretty much finished as a prospect in the Middleweight division. The thirty-three-year-old has endured a stonkingly poor run since 2018. Moving up LHW seems to be the answer that Anders is searching for. Once perceived as an exciting brick s**thouse of a man who walked opponents down and broke them, Anders had been exposed as a one-dimensional, plodding grinder since the Lyoto Machida match-up. His size in the clinch results in a decent amount of success, but Anders inability to set a decent pace on the feet often leaves him being countered to the tune of his opponent. That was until the last time out against Stewart (before a stupid decision ended it in an NC). By upping his volume, Anders’ increased activity harked back to the ‘prospect Anders’ that fans were wild over. His natural physical advantages overwhelmed Stewart and nullified the Brit’s own physical advantages.
Darren Stewart
Big Darren Stewart could see himself developing into a strange Michael Bisping role over the coming years if he keeps sharpening his tools. Although thirty years old, Stewart has looked fantastic in his previous two. Snapping up a rapid first-round guillotine choke against the explosive striker, Maki Pitolo, and then dropping a VERY dubious split decision to 2020 breakout fighter, Kevin Holland, it is safe to say that Darren Stewart is a problem at 185. While not athletically as gifted as many in the organisation, he is a grinder who has recently perfected the transition between pressure boxing and roughing up opponents against the cage. Unfortunately, Stewart massively struggled in the first fight as he was unable to rely on his physical gifts to rag-doll his opponents. While changes will have been made to the approach, Stewart seems destined to come off losing all of their 50/50 exchanges.
Predicted Result: Anders Decision
Last time out against Stewart, Ander’s returned to the form that had fans excited a few years back. Upping his volume and utilising his natural physical advantages in the clinch, Anders overwhelmed Stewart. Unable to call upon his physicality to rag-doll Anders, Stewart seems destined to once again lose the 50/50 coin flips as the weaker physical specimen. Stewart is a durable grinder that Anders will struggle to break, however.
